Position: K-12 Education Expert Type: Contract Compensation: $40–$50/hour Location: Remote Role Responsibilities Construct K-12 scenarios spanning curriculum design, multi-stakeholder IEP/504 planning, and complex district budget or policy review cycles. Build education tasks across instructional design, classroom differentiation, special education, assessment, standards alignment, student support services, and family/community engagement. Develop education operations scenarios using tools like PowerSchool, Canvas/Google Classroom, state assessment platforms, and district-level MTSS/RTI systems. Apply K-12 pedagogical frameworks such as Universal Design for Learning, standards-based grading, data-driven instruction, and restorative practices to produce reference lesson plans, IEP documentation, and administrator-level communications. Author rubrics that distinguish authentic K-12 educator judgment from generic pedagogical or textbook recall. Qualifications Must-Have 5+ years teaching, administering, or leading instruction at a public or private K-12 school, district office, or state education agency. Direct ownership of classroom instruction, IEP/special education caseloads, curriculum programs, or school/district-level initiatives. Fluency in K-12 education tooling and frameworks, plus understanding of how school budgets, state standards compliance, and family/community engagement actually work. Preferred Prior rubric, curriculum-writing, or teacher-training content authorship.
